Not your typical Scalzi
Revisado: 03-27-25
I own everything John Scalzi has published. I cannot say how much I adore his writing and how many times I have re-listened to his books. This book, however, perhaps because it is so different from his typical writing style, never caught me up in the story. I found myself frequently rewinding because I simply tuned out. Perhaps the fault is mine since, as noted, this book is a foray into another writing style. I applaud his expanding his story writing repertoire. I can't imagine how difficult that must be. But this is not a book I will listen to again.
Based on the title I was expecting his usual keen sense of humor and well developed plot line. This book is not that. A crisis of life-threatening proportion is the springboard for looking at various individuals' and social groups' reactions to that event. As a result it is more a series of serious short stories or vignettes rather than the typical progression you find in his other novels. His sense of humor shines through here and there, but is noticeably in short supply in this particular novel.

Struggled to finish due to narrator and plot
Revisado: 03-25-25
This book has thousands of very positive reviews. So take my differing opinion with a grain of salt.
Made the mistake of purchasing this based on thousands of positive reviews. The voices of the main characters are fine. However there are many characters and the narrator created differences between the voices through clumsy technique. For example example a couple characters were made to sound as though they were cognitively limited or hard of hearing. Other characters were given excessively gravelly voices. Bottom line, it just didn't work for me.
Then we come to the plot. The basic plot line was interesting but I found it poorly executed in that it unfolded extremely slowly, mostly predictably and the bulk of the characters were simply not engaging or interesting.
